Abstract

We generalize some known results regarding topological spaces defined by combinatorial ideals on ω.(1)We show that no Mrówka space is a differentially compact space.(2)Under the continuum hypothesis, we construct an I-space (where I is a P+-ideal) which is not a differentially compact space.(3)Under Martin's axiom, we construct an I-space (where I is an Fσ ideal) which is not a differentially compact space.
